Comparison with Alternatives
When evaluating the platform StreamRecorder.io against its leading competitors, it becomes clear that each offers unique strengths suited to different user needs. For instance, applications like OBS provide extensive functionalities for live streaming, making them ideal for content creators who want broadcast live video. However, they might fall short in terms of ease of use when simply recording streams. StreamRecorder.io stands out in its seamless recording capability without the need for extensive setup, positioning it as an excellent option for users who prioritize efficiency.
A further notable competitor is JDownloader, which supports a variety of streaming sites and offers robust download options. On the flip side, it requires installation and can be complicated for beginners. Conversely, StreamRecorder.io offers a user-friendly interface that facilitates quick and hassle-free stream recording from a range of sources, including Twitch and YouTube. This simplicity can significantly reduce the learning curve for new users seeking to capture live streams effectively.
Moreover, Streamlink has gained popularity among tech-savvy users for its command-line interface and flexibility. While it appeals to those who prefer customization and automation, it frequently necessitates a deeper understanding of streaming protocols. StreamRecorder.io bridges this gap by offering both automation features like scheduled recordings and an intuitive design, encouraging a more accessible way to capture and save streaming content without the technical barriers. This makes it an attractive alternative for a wider audience, including casual users and professionals alike.
Legal and Moral Considerations
When assessing the use of StreamRecorder.io and similar tools, it is vital to address the juridical implications surrounding the capturing of live broadcasts. Copyright laws differ by jurisdiction, but generally, downloading or capturing content lacking the consent of the content creator can cause legal issues, including potential copyright infringement claims. Users must ensure that they have the appropriate rights or authorizations to record and use such content, especially when it concerns platforms like Twitch, YouTube, and other streaming services known for strict content guidelines.
From an ethical standpoint, honoring the rights of content creators is crucial. Downloading streams for private use may be permissible in some scenarios, but repurposing or sharing this content lacking permission is considered a violation of ethical practices. It is essential for users to be aware of the terms of service for each platform, which generally outline what is permissible with the content available on their sites.
